Shen Zhen Shang Bao· 2025-10-21 04:26
Corporate Governance Changes - The chairman of Xuefeng Technology, Zheng Bingxu, has applied for resignation due to work adjustments, effective from October 17, 2025, after serving only six months since his appointment on March 24, 2025 [1][2] - Tian Yong is elected as the new chairman during the board meeting on October 20, 2025 [1] - Tian Yong also applied for resignation from the position of general manager but will continue to serve as the party secretary and chairman [3] Financial Performance - For Q3 2025, the company reported a revenue of 1.5 billion yuan, a year-on-year decrease of 13.7%, and a net profit attributable to shareholders of 161 million yuan, down 23.3% [3][5] - The total revenue for the first three quarters of 2025 was 4.18 billion yuan, representing an 8.3% decline compared to the previous year, with a net profit of 394 million yuan, down 34.6% [3][5] - The operating cash flow for the period was 99 million yuan, a significant decrease of 81.7% year-on-year, attributed to reduced cash inflow from sales due to declining market prices [3][7] Asset and Equity Position - As of the end of Q3 2025, the company's total assets amounted to 8.356 billion yuan, reflecting a 5.9% increase from the end of the previous year, while the net assets attributable to shareholders were 5.085 billion yuan, up 3.6% [4]

前三季预亏最高7500万,净利连降3年,定增“一波三折”,石大胜华如何解困局?
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-10-16 07:37
Core Viewpoint - Shida Shenghua (SH603026) is expected to report a net loss for the first three quarters of 2025, marking a significant decline in profitability compared to previous years, primarily due to intense market competition and falling product prices [1][1]. Financial Performance - The company anticipates a net profit of between -49 million to -70 million yuan for the first three quarters of 2025, indicating a year-on-year shift to loss [1]. - Shida Shenghua's net profit has decreased for three consecutive years, with figures of 1.178 billion yuan in 2021, 891 million yuan in 2022, 19 million yuan in 2023, and 16 million yuan in 2024 [1][1]. Market Conditions - The primary reason for the expected loss is the fierce market competition, which has led to a year-on-year decline in the prices of some products [1]. - To combat industry competition, the company has increased its market investment and R&D efforts, resulting in a rise in period expenses and a decrease in operating profit [1]. Capital Raising Efforts - Shida Shenghua's journey in capital raising has faced significant challenges, with its initial plan to raise 4.5 billion yuan in 2022 being drastically reduced to 1 billion yuan due to project scale shrinkage and repeated extensions of the fundraising decision's validity over three years [1][1]. Strategic Recommendations - The company needs to implement effective measures to address current challenges, including optimizing product structure, enhancing product added value, and improving market competitiveness [1]. - Additionally, there is a need for stronger cost control and optimization of production processes to reduce production costs [1].

Mei Ri Jing Ji Xin Wen· 2025-09-26 15:39
Core Viewpoint - Anhui Shenlanhua Color Material Co., Ltd. has recently had its application for listing on the Beijing Stock Exchange accepted, with the company now under the control of 90s-born Zhang Junyao after a series of ownership changes over the past decade [1][2][3]. Group 1: Company Ownership Changes - Shenlanhua has undergone significant changes in its controlling shareholders and actual controllers over the past ten years, with three changes in actual controllers [1][2]. - The company was initially controlled by Yabang Group until 2015, after which Jiangsu Renxin became the controlling shareholder until 2020 when Anhui Jinghong acquired a 51% stake [2][3]. - Zhang Junyao became the actual controller following the death of her father, Zhang Hua, in October 2021, but faces challenges in asserting control due to the significant holdings of other shareholders [1][5]. Group 2: Financial Performance and Challenges - Shenlanhua's subsidiary, Yinchuan Baihong New Material Technology Co., Ltd., has faced multiple administrative penalties and production disruptions due to a fire, negatively impacting the company's financial performance [1][9]. - The company's revenue and net profit have declined over the years, with 2022 revenue at 717 million yuan, 2023 at 720 million yuan, and a projected 2024 revenue of 652 million yuan, reflecting a year-on-year decrease of 9.46% [9][11]. - The net profit for 2023 and 2024 is expected to drop to 72.15 million yuan and 52.99 million yuan, respectively, marking a decline of 26.56% year-on-year [9][10]. Group 3: Financial Health and Dividend Policy - Shenlanhua's asset-liability ratio has been consistently high, reaching 53.66% in the first half of 2025, significantly above the industry average [12][14]. - Despite financial pressures, the company declared a dividend of 30 million yuan in 2025, following previous dividends of 50 million yuan in 2022 and 22.5 million yuan in 2023, totaling over 100 million yuan since 2022 [13][14]. - The company has substantial short-term and long-term borrowings, with short-term loans increasing by 69.02% and long-term loans by 64.52% in the first half of 2025 [14].
红星美凯龙创始人车建兴解除留置!厦门建发“入主”后频现高管离职潮
Zhong Guo Ji Jin Bao· 2025-09-23 07:09
Core Viewpoint - The recent changes in the management of Red Star Macalline are closely linked to the shift in control following the acquisition by Xiamen Jianfa, which has led to a wave of executive departures and significant financial losses for the company [5][6][7]. Group 1: Management Changes - Founder Che Jianxing has been released from detention by the Yunnan Provincial Supervisory Committee, marking his return to the public eye after four months [2]. - A significant turnover in the executive team has occurred, with four high-level departures in September alone, including the resignation of the board secretary and vice president due to personal career planning [3][4]. - The new controlling shareholder, Xiamen Jianfa, has initiated a major management overhaul, appointing former Jianfa executives to key positions within Red Star Macalline [6]. Group 2: Ownership and Control - In June 2023, Xiamen Jianfa acquired a 29.95% stake in Red Star Macalline for approximately 6.286 billion yuan, becoming the controlling shareholder [5][6]. - Following the acquisition, Che Jianxing exited the list of actual controllers, with Xiamen Jianfa now holding the largest share at 23.95% [6]. Group 3: Financial Performance - Red Star Macalline has reported significant financial losses, with net losses of 2.216 billion yuan in 2023 and 2.983 billion yuan in 2024, and a further loss of 1.9 billion yuan in the first half of 2025, marking the lowest net profit for the company since its listing [7]. - The company attributed its ongoing losses to store closures, rental discounts, and a 2.1 billion yuan loss from changes in the fair value of investment properties [7]. - As of June 30, 2025, Red Star Macalline faced substantial short-term debt pressures, with a total of 15.47 billion yuan in short-term loans and 5.738 billion yuan in non-current liabilities due within a year [7].

国发股份董事长姜烨增持三千万元 子公司高盛生物由盈转亏
Nan Fang Du Shi Bao· 2025-09-12 11:54
Core Viewpoint - The chairman of Guofang Co., Jiang Ye, has increased his shareholding by 30.0166 million yuan, raising his ownership stake to 0.92%, which may position him among the top 10 shareholders of the company [2][6][7]. Shareholding Increase - Jiang Ye's shareholding increase was based on confidence in the company's future and long-term investment value, with a planned investment of no less than 30 million yuan and no more than 60 million yuan [5]. - The initial plan faced delays due to various factors, including reporting periods and market conditions, leading to an extension of the share purchase period by two months [6]. - As of August 26, the total shares acquired by Jiang Ye amounted to 480,490 shares, with a total investment of 30.0166 million yuan [6]. Company Performance - Guofang Co. has experienced a decline in revenue and net profit for two consecutive years, with a reported revenue of 150 million yuan in the first half of 2025, down 13.02% year-on-year [7]. - The main reason for the losses was attributed to its subsidiary, Guangzhou Gaosheng Biotechnology Co., which saw a 23.15% decrease in revenue due to fewer project wins and extended accounts receivable periods [7][8]. - The subsidiary's performance has significantly deteriorated, with a revenue drop of 40.66% in 2023 and a net profit decrease of 81.14% [8]. Shareholder Control Issues - The controlling shareholders, Zhu Rongjuan and Peng Tao, have seen their shareholding decrease due to stock pledges and freezes, with 77.15% of their shares subject to judicial freezes [9]. - The company has indicated a high risk of changes in actual control due to ongoing legal issues involving the controlling shareholders [9][10]. - Recent attempts by Zhu Rongjuan to nominate board candidates have been unsuccessful, indicating potential governance challenges within the company [10].
002421,上周“充满信心”,本周高管拟减持
Core Viewpoint - The company DaShi Intelligent (002421) announced plans for significant share reductions by its chairman and general manager, amidst a backdrop of declining financial performance and investor dissatisfaction with stock price trends [1][4]. Group 1: Shareholding and Reduction Plans - Chairman Liu Pang plans to reduce his holdings by up to 30.41 million shares, representing 1.43% of the total share capital [1]. - General Manager Su Junfeng intends to reduce his holdings by up to 1.96 million shares, accounting for 0.09% of the total share capital [1]. - Liu Pang directly holds 5.74% of the shares and controls an additional 12.78% through a management company, totaling 18.52% [2][3]. Group 2: Financial Performance - DaShi Intelligent's revenue decreased by 26.8% year-on-year in the first half of the year, with a staggering net profit decline of 7900.70% [1]. - The company reported a net loss exceeding 88 million yuan, indicating a significant financial setback [7]. - The company anticipates a further net profit loss of over 300 million yuan, which has not yet been accounted for in the financial statements [8][10]. Group 3: Market Reaction and Management Response - The stock price has shown a downward trend since peaking in March, with a recent price of 3.48 yuan per share, down 0.57% [4]. - Investors expressed dissatisfaction with the prolonged low stock price, which management acknowledged, emphasizing their commitment to innovation and technology investment [4][5]. - Management remains optimistic about future recovery despite the current challenges, referring to the recent performance as a short-term fluctuation [1][5].
